Kazakov [et al.] // Polski merkuriusz lekarski. – 2023. – Vol. LI, issue 4. – P. 375–381.1426-9686https://repository.pdmu.edu.ua/handle/123456789/21785Osteoporosis is a systemic progressive disease of the musculoskeletal system, caused by the loss of bone mass with the disrupted microarchitectonics of bone tissue, which leads to an increase in bone fragility and the risk of fractures. This disease is observed in all age groups, regardless of gender and race, but the highest prevalence is observed in Caucasians (white race), postmenopausal women, and the elderly.
